Q1: What's the difference between kW and kWh?
A: kW measures power (rate of energy use), while kWh measures energy (total consumption over time).
Q2: How do I convert watts to kW?
A: Divide watts by 1000 (1 kW = 1000W). Enter the kW value in the calculator.
Q3: Can I use minutes instead of hours?
A: Convert minutes to hours by dividing by 60 (30 min = 0.5 hours) before entering.
Q4: How accurate is this calculation?
A: It's precise for constant power draw. For variable loads, use average power over time.
Q5: How do I estimate electricity costs from kWh?
A: Multiply kWh by your electricity rate (e.g., $0.12/kWh).
